If you know of... [In reply to] Can't Post

any legal cases or official information (from studios or lawyers, not fans) where fanedits are considered the same as other types of fan art, we would be interested in seeing it. Parody, satire, and derivative works are covered under Fair Use and there are legal precedents. But as far as I have been able to tell, fanedits do not fit the current criteria for Fair Use exceptions. And the DVD licensing issue is a second legal problem that Fair Use doesn't cover.

I realize that a lot of people think fanedits should be classed with other forms of fan art and strongly want them to be, but I have not seen anything to indicate that the law agrees as yet. Perhaps in the future that may change, but we have to shape our policy by how the law is interpreted now. Those who want to see fanedits will probably not have much trouble finding them - just not on TORN.
